Dokumen ini menjelaskan cara menonaktifkan penonaktifan yang benar di instance Compute Engine yang ada. Untuk mempelajari lebih lanjut shutdown yang benar, termasuk cara melewati shutdown yang benar untuk operasi penghentian atau penghapusan individual, lihat Ringkasan shutdown yang benar.
Jika Anda telah mengaktifkan penonaktifan yang benar di instance, Anda dapat menonaktifkannya untuk melakukan hal berikut:
Percepat operasi penghentian atau penghapusan untuk menghindari biaya yang tidak perlu.
Perbarui properti instance yang memerlukan mulai ulang.
Sebelum memulai
-
Jika Anda belum melakukannya, siapkan autentikasi.
Autentikasi adalah
proses yang digunakan untuk memverifikasi identitas Anda untuk mengakses Trusted Cloud by S3NS layanan dan API.
Untuk menjalankan kode atau sampel dari lingkungan pengembangan lokal, Anda dapat melakukan autentikasi ke
Compute Engine dengan memilih salah satu opsi berikut:
Select the tab for how you plan to use the samples on this page:
Console
When you use the Trusted Cloud console to access Trusted Cloud by S3NS services and APIs, you don't need to set up authentication.
gcloud
-
Instal Google Cloud CLI, lalu login ke gcloud CLI dengan identitas gabungan Anda. Setelah login, lakukan inisialisasi Google Cloud CLI dengan menjalankan perintah berikut:
gcloud init
- Set a default region and zone.
REST
Untuk menggunakan contoh REST API di halaman ini dalam lingkungan pengembangan lokal, Anda menggunakan kredensial yang Anda berikan ke gcloud CLI.
Instal Google Cloud CLI, lalu login ke gcloud CLI dengan identitas gabungan Anda. Setelah login, lakukan inisialisasi Google Cloud CLI dengan menjalankan perintah berikut:
gcloud init
Untuk mengetahui informasi selengkapnya, lihat Melakukan autentikasi untuk menggunakan REST dalam dokumentasi autentikasi Trusted Cloud .
Peran yang diperlukan
Untuk mendapatkan izin yang diperlukan untuk menonaktifkan penonaktifan yang benar di instance komputasi, minta administrator untuk memberi Anda peran IAM Compute Instance Admin (v1) (
roles/compute.instanceAdmin.v1
) di project Anda. Untuk mengetahui informasi selengkapnya tentang cara memberikan peran, lihat Mengelola akses ke project, folder, dan organisasi.Peran bawaan ini berisi izin
compute.instances.update
on the instanceAnda mungkin juga bisa mendapatkan izin ini dengan peran khusus atau peran bawaan lainnya.
Menonaktifkan penonaktifan yang benar di instance
Anda dapat menonaktifkan penonaktifan yang benar di instance komputasi tanpa memulai ulang instance. Namun, Anda tidak dapat menonaktifkan penghentian tuntas saat instance sedang dalam proses penghentian tuntas (
PENDING_STOP
).Untuk menonaktifkan penonaktifan yang benar di instance, pilih salah satu opsi berikut:
Konsol
Di konsol Trusted Cloud , buka halaman VM instances.
Di kolom Nama, klik nama instance untuk melihat detailnya.
Halaman detail instance akan terbuka dan tab Detail dipilih.
Klik
Edit.Di bagian Management, hapus centang pada kotak Gracefully shut down the VM.
Klik Simpan.
gcloud
Untuk menonaktifkan penonaktifan yang benar di instance, gunakan perintah
gcloud beta compute instances update
dengan flag--no-graceful-shutdown
:gcloud beta compute instances update INSTANCE_NAME \ --no-graceful-shutdown \ --zone=ZONE
Ganti kode berikut:
INSTANCE_NAME
: nama instance.ZONE
: zona tempat instance berada.
REST
Buat file JSON kosong.
Untuk melihat properti instance yang ada, buat permintaan
GET
ke metode betainstances.get
:GET https://compute.s3nsapis.fr/compute/beta/projects/PROJECT_ID/zones/ZONE/instances/INSTANCE_NAME
Ganti kode berikut:
PROJECT_ID
: ID project tempat instance berada.ZONE
: zona tempat instance berada.INSTANCE_NAME
: nama instance yang ada.
Di file JSON kosong yang Anda buat di langkah sebelumnya, lakukan hal berikut:
Masukkan properti instance dari output permintaan
GET
.Temukan kolom
gracefulShutdown.enabled
, lalu ubah nilainya menjadifalse
:{ ... "scheduling": { ... "gracefulShutdown": { "enabled": false } }, ... }
Untuk memperbarui instance, buat permintaan
PUT
ke metode betainstances.update
. Sertakan hal berikut:Di URL permintaan, sertakan parameter kueri
mostDisruptiveAllowedAction
.Di isi permintaan, sertakan properti instance dari file JSON yang Anda buat dan perbarui di langkah sebelumnya.
Permintaan
PUT
untuk memperbarui instance mirip dengan berikut ini:PUT https://compute.s3nsapis.fr/compute/beta/projects/PROJECT_ID/zones/ZONE/instances/INSTANCE_NAME?mostDisruptiveAllowedAction=ALLOWED_ACTION { ... "scheduling": { ... "gracefulShutdown": { "enabled": false } }, ... }
Ganti
ALLOWED_ACTION
dengan salah satu nilai berikut:NO_EFFECT
: permintaan memeriksa apakah permintaan pembaruan Anda valid dan apakah resource tersedia, tetapi tidak memperbarui instance.REFRESH
: jika properti instance yang diubah tidak mengharuskan instance dimulai ulang, Compute Engine akan memperbarui instance.
Untuk mengetahui informasi selengkapnya tentang cara memperbarui properti instance, lihat Memperbarui properti instance.
Langkah berikutnya
Kecuali dinyatakan lain, konten di halaman ini dilisensikan berdasarkan Lisensi Creative Commons Attribution 4.0, sedangkan contoh kode dilisensikan berdasarkan Lisensi Apache 2.0. Untuk mengetahui informasi selengkapnya, lihat Kebijakan Situs Google Developers. Java adalah merek dagang terdaftar dari Oracle dan/atau afiliasinya.
Terakhir diperbarui pada 2025-08-19 UTC.
[[["Mudah dipahami","easyToUnderstand","thumb-up"],["Memecahkan masalah saya","solvedMyProblem","thumb-up"],["Lainnya","otherUp","thumb-up"]],[["Informasi yang saya butuhkan tidak ada","missingTheInformationINeed","thumb-down"],["Terlalu rumit/langkahnya terlalu banyak","tooComplicatedTooManySteps","thumb-down"],["Sudah usang","outOfDate","thumb-down"],["Masalah terjemahan","translationIssue","thumb-down"],["Masalah kode / contoh","samplesCodeIssue","thumb-down"],["Lainnya","otherDown","thumb-down"]],["Terakhir diperbarui pada 2025-08-19 UTC."],[[["\u003cp\u003eThis document provides instructions on how to disable graceful shutdown for Compute Engine instances, which is a feature that delays the stop or delete process.\u003c/p\u003e\n"],["\u003cp\u003eDisabling graceful shutdown can speed up stop or delete operations and is required before updating certain instance properties that require a restart.\u003c/p\u003e\n"],["\u003cp\u003eThe process of disabling graceful shutdown can be done without needing to restart the instance, and can be accomplished through the Google Cloud console, \u003ccode\u003egcloud\u003c/code\u003e command-line tool, or REST API.\u003c/p\u003e\n"],["\u003cp\u003eTo disable graceful shutdown, users need the \u003ccode\u003ecompute.instances.update\u003c/code\u003e permission, which is typically granted through the Compute Instance Admin (v1) IAM role.\u003c/p\u003e\n"],["\u003cp\u003ePre-GA products or features, like the ones discussed within, are "as is" and may feature limited support, along with terms specified within the "Pre-GA Offerings Terms".\u003c/p\u003e\n"]]],[],null,[]] -